A different and original lavender thanks to its divided leaves! Small and aromatic, ideal for balconies and terraces in pots or planters or as a dried flower.
Variety of lavender that is distinguished by its divided leaves and by a hair that covers most of the plant, looking greenish gray. Flowers that grow in the form of spikes of indigo color, very showy. Up to 50-60cm tall, perennial and highly aromatic, attracting butterflies and pollinators.

| Flower colour | Purple |
|---|---|
| Flowering period | January, February, March, April, May, June, September, October, November, December, Spring, Autumn, Winter |
| Fragrant | Flower |
| Foliage persistence | Evergreen |
|---|---|
| Foliage colour | Grey, Green |
| Botanical name | Lavandula multifida |
|---|---|
| Life cycle | Perennial |
| Wildlife | Bees, Insects, Butterflies |
| Sowing period | March, April, May, Spring |
|---|---|
| Average germination (%) | 60 |
| Seeds per gram | 1428 |
| Type of use | Balcony & Courtyard, Edges, Cut flower, Dried flower, Low maintenance garden, Gardening, Wild garden, Urban garden, Coastal garden, Baskets & Containers, Clump, Honey producing plant, Rock garden |
|---|---|
| Distance between plants | 0,5m to 1 m |
| Exposure | Partial shade, Sun |
| Soil pH | No preference |
| Soil type | Sand, Chalk, Fertile, Stony, Poor |
| Soil moisture | Well-drained, Dry |
| Hardiness | Drought resistant, Hardy (tolerates temperatures down to -15ºC) |
| Climate zone | Warm areas |
| Watering | Moderate, Regular |
